Yup, absolutely connected! The ABS system relies on wheel speed sensors, and a faulty tire sensor can feed incorrect data, which then throws everything else off – including the power steering assist in some cases. I'd bet money on a faulty tire sensor or a slow air leak due to a defective valve causing pressure loss. Honestly, with those symptoms, get it to a workshop ASAP. They can diagnose the tire sensor and valve properly. Driving with faulty ABS and dodgy steering is not fun.
